Output 7536b3f70f02f5fa8d3b83d1b869fbfce1a5b29bbbd25c6c195a85413b885bb3:9

value
628731
script pubkey
OP_HASH160 OP_PUSHBYTES_20 184dc412bf16e76e068b6167ea8e2dc5b1c68162 OP_EQUAL
address
33uXJRC6kjyXfzZwjQVfRuqiWLPU369qvL
transaction
7536b3f70f02f5fa8d3b83d1b869fbfce1a5b29bbbd25c6c195a85413b885bb3
confirmations
166611
spent
true